Has anyone ever mounted a cam to a ceiling fan? I don't use the ceiling fan and just need to watch the room when I keep my pets in there. It would be a great location to see the entire room, with the cam pointed down. I have wired and wireless Arlo cams. Somewhere I saw someone talking about doing it and using a bulb socket to power it.

    With some creative thinking this could work. Use any of the myriad of available camera mounts that use a 1/4"-20 thread and attach that to the fan cover in the middle. You could then remove a bulb and insert one of those socket to plug adapters to plug the charger into. Of course, you'd need to remove or at least loosen the other bulbs so they weren't always on (since you need to leave power on for the charger).
